Visualization of SARS-CoV-2 using Immuno RNA-Fluorescence In Situ Hybridization
Published on: December 23, 2020
Saskia von Stillfried1, Sophia Villwock1, Roman D Bülow1
1Institute of Pathology, RWTH Aachen University Hospital, Aachen, Germany.
Detecting SARS-CoV-2 RNA in pathology specimens using RT-PCR can identify organ tropism and previously unrecognized COVID-19 cases. This method enhances surveillance and retrospective studies of the virus.
